Mental Health Advantages

  1. Stress Reduction
    Meditation is renowned for its ability to reduce stress. By engaging in mindful breathing and focusing on the present moment, meditation helps lower cortisol levels—the stress hormone—thereby promoting a sense of calm and relaxation.
  2. Enhanced Focus and Concentration
    Regular meditation practice can significantly improve your attention span. Through mindfulness exercises, you train your mind to focus better and avoid distractions, leading to increased productivity and efficiency in daily tasks.
  3. Improved Emotional Health
    Meditation encourages a positive outlook on life. It can reduce symptoms of anxiety and depression by promoting emotional resilience and helping individuals respond more adaptively to negative emotions.
  4. Better Sleep Quality
    For those struggling with insomnia or restless nights, meditation can be a natural remedy. It helps calm the mind, making it easier to fall asleep and stay asleep, leading to more restful and rejuvenating sleep patterns.

Physical Health Benefits

  1. Lower Blood Pressure
    Through regular practice, meditation can help lower blood pressure—a crucial factor in maintaining heart health. By reducing stress and promoting relaxation, meditation supports overall cardiovascular health.
  2. Pain Management
    Meditation has been shown to reduce perceptions of pain in individuals suffering from chronic conditions. By altering the way the brain processes pain signals, meditation can be an effective tool in pain management strategies.
  3. Boosted Immune System
    Believe it or not, meditation can also enhance your immune system. By reducing stress and improving mental health, it indirectly supports your body’s ability to fight off illnesses and recover more quickly.

Personal Growth and Self-Awareness

  1. Increased Self-Awareness
    Meditation encourages introspection and self-discovery. By taking time to reflect on personal thoughts and emotions, individuals can gain a deeper understanding of themselves, leading to personal growth and self-improvement.
  2. Mindfulness and Presence
    Practicing meditation fosters mindfulness, helping individuals live more fully in the present moment. This heightened awareness can lead to greater appreciation for life’s simple pleasures and improve overall quality of life.

Getting Started with Meditation

If you’re new to meditation, starting can be as simple as setting aside a few minutes each day to focus on your breath. There are numerous resources available, such as guided meditations and apps, to help you get started. Remember, meditation is a personal journey, so explore different techniques to find what works best for you.
